    January 22, 2012 at 2:46 am in reply to: Frustrating Screen Ratios – Need 720×480

    Not sure where you are getting this 1.5 ratio but that’s not “standard” for anything.

    NTSC 720-480 will be .909 for standard or 1.21 for widescreen.

    Where are you getting the original files from?

    With a mess like this I would have the project at 720 x 480 1.21 PAR and crop every file to “match output ratio”

    December 25, 2011 at 12:49 am in reply to: increasing speed in vegas platinum 11 repeats video

    The studio version of Vegas is very limited for what you are trying to do. You are basically going to have to render out the 4x sped up video and bring it back into Vegas. Rinse and repeat as needed.

    In Vegas pro you have the envelopes to max out the speed to 12x, and then you can nest .veg files to get to 144x, 1728x etc.
